Today I got a Pioneer DEH-P4900IB (yes I gave up on the retro/Mcintosh mx406 idea and decided to spend the money on a better amp instead). I was A/Bing it with an Eclipse cd3100 which I typically like and I found it much more user-friendly with the exception of custom EQs, and most importantly the sound was a bit better mainly in the bass. The bass was clean on the Pioneer and pretty badly distorted on the Eclipse. The Eclipse may have had slightly better mids, but it was hard to notice as the difference in the lows was quite significant.

 
Actually in the above post I messed up a little. I was A/Bing a cheaper Pioneer with the Eclipse for a long time, I never really ABd the P4900IB and the Eclipse, but I did AB both Pioneers and mine had better mids and highs.
